By using the Kreiss \(L^2\)-correctness technique, it is shown that a Chapman correct restriction of the following two initial boundary problems exists: {\parindent=0.7cm\begin{itemize}\item[(1)] Four-component phonon gas system \item[(2)] Dirac-Schwindler extension of the Maxwell system \end{itemize}} Using the Fourier transformation and the eigenvalues of the matrix for the characteristic equation, the authors find conditions under which the behaviour of the solution (far enough from the boundary) is determined only by conservative and, possibly, several nonequilibrium variables, that have a physical interpretation, exist in terms of the block structure of the boundary conditions, and algebraic conditions for the parameters of the problem.
